All I want for Christmas is back to back wins

The Lumsden Monarchs improved their record to 2-8 after putting together a win last night against the visiting Semans Wheatkings. The Monarchs blew a few 2 goal leads and tried to lose the game, but ultimately prevailed 7-6.

The win gives the Monarchs back-to-back wins after starting the season a dismal 0-8. Merry Christmas fellas.

Monarchs Lose Weekend Set

The Lumsden Monarchs were dealt a 5-2 loss on home ice Friday night by the visiting Bethune Bulldogs in the first installment of the Mayor's Cup.

Saturday, the Narch's headed up the #6 to take on the Marlins on Teddy Bear Toss Night in Southey. It looked for a while that recent Monarch pick up Jesse Matlock's second goal of the weekend would stand as the only marker in the game. Lumsden took a 1-0 lead into the third period, but with about 14 minutes remaining, Southey took advantage of a 5 on 3 powerplay and sent the stuffed animals onto the ice. Scott Sauer scored the game winner shortly there after with a wrister top bunk from the right circle.

Jeremy Kwasny played stellar in net all night, with the Monarchs finally finding the brand of hockey they need to play consistently to be successful. Look for good things to come.
